[QUOTE="Mike 338, post: 684505, member: 41338"] For stand hunting, odor control is more of an issue. IMO, once down wind, the jugs up no matter what you use to cover your scent. I'm with Wild Rose that skunk is about the only cover that works when the animal crosses your trail or your scent is on the ground. I don't use cover scents when still hunting. I hunt the wind.
